X-Men: Apocalypse is recasting an X-Men classic as Kodi Smit-McPhee joins as Nightcrawler.
The teleporting mutant appeared in the X-Men sequel, X2. But he has since been notably absent. Thankfully, with X-Men: Apocalypse looking to recast some of our favourite classic X-Men, it looks as though Nightcrawler will be making a comeback.
But will he be the same mutant we know and love?
According to director Bryan Singer, the 18-year-old actor will be joining the cast of Apocalypse as the young Nightcrawler.
“Excited to welcome @kodismitmcphee to the cast of #XmenApocalypse as young #Nightcrawler,” he said via Instagram.
Of course, Nightcrawler is just the latest classic mutant to be recast – with Sophie Turner as a young Jean Grey, Tye Sheridan as Cyclops and Alexandra Shipp as Storm. But while these X-Men were rumoured to appear for some time, Nightcrawler definitely comes as a bit of a surprise.

For now, we’ll have to wait and see. But Kodi Smit-McPhee will be joining the likes of James McAvoy, Michael Fassbender and Jennifer Lawrence.
X-Men: Apocalypse heads to cinemas on 19 May 2016.
